Transitional housing is a very helpful resource for recovering individuals in Alfred, New York who have completed a drug or alcohol rehabilitation program but still require time to fully re-adjust to normal life and the real world. For a person who has abused drugs and alcohol to self medicate and particularly for long term addicts, the world can seem like a daunting place now that one has to get through life without the use of drugs or alcohol. Transitional housing in Alfred supplies a safe haven where those who are in this stage of the drug rehabilitation process can slowly grow to be at ease with the process of restoring their life without drugs and on their own. While in transitional housing recovering addicts can continue to participate in one-on-one and group counseling as needed to help them along, and also to find stable employment and housing so that they have a strong shot at remaining abstinent and being to lead a successful and happy life.
